To remove smudges and lint, frequently clean the display with a soft, damp, lint-free cloth. If
the screen requires additional cleaning, use premoistened antistatic wipes or an antistatic
screen cleaner.

Clean the keyboard regularly to prevent keys from sticking and to remove dust, lint, and
particles that can become trapped beneath the keys. A can of compressed air with a straw
extension can be used to blow air around and under the keys to loosen and remove debris.
